Epilator Vs Waxing 1. The Process Epilation- In epilation, a mechanical device called an epilator is used. You have to glide this machine in the direction of your hair, and as it moves, the hair is plucked by the roots. Epilators can be used in wet and dry body parts, and they don't require any other substance like wax.

Epilating vs Waxing Difference between Epilating and Waxing

Following are the differences between the two methods. Time required: Epilators are quicker in removing the hair than shaving and waxing. Convenience: Epilators do not create a sticky mess such as waxing. They do not require more setup to work and are easier to clean up.

Epilator vs Waxing. The difference between Epilator and Waxing is that epilator includes an electronic device for the hair removal process, but Waxing includes hot wax and strips. Both of them remove hair from their roots but are still different in terms of cost, after effects, and the process. Also, for waxing, hair should not be very long.
